Transaction 74f49c72854cb83523ceea870fe1c981d0dfd931d3ee17e53df241f16c61e29a
1 Input
1 Output
-
74f49c72854cb83523ceea870fe1c981d0dfd931d3ee17e53df241f16c61e29a:0
- value
- 68677456
- script pubkey
- OP_0 OP_PUSHBYTES_20 917ba9ffdf9f02136789ad40a848dc1c03a11dbc
- address
- bc1qj9a6nl7lnuppxeuf44q2sjxursp6z8dutefvt5